01 Feb 2025 Colton Rosenbaum – Cabot (501 Basketball Team 2025)
Nursing a torn ligament in his ankle last season, Cabot senior Colton Rosenbaum watched from the sidelines as the Panthers fell short of their goals.
Driven to lead his team back to the Class 6A state tournament, the scrappy senior is dedicated to improvement one game at a time.

“My goal is for us to have a senior season that no one will forget by getting better each day,” he said. “By the time February and March arrive, we’ll be playing our best basketball to try to make a playoff run.”
“Colton returns as our most experienced player from last year’s team,” Cabot Head Coach Troy Campbell said. “He is a great shooter who works extremely hard. He has developed into a true leader on the court for us, and we expect him to be one of our focal points on offense.”
Rosenbaum’s positive attitude and willingness to learn make him a valuable asset for Cabot.
“Colton continuously gives positive reminders to everyone,” Campbell said. “He takes the blame as a leader even if it isn’t his fault. He is always high-fiving his teammates and encouraging them.”
Off the court, the senior, who plays guard and forward, is active as a kids’ pastor in his church and dreams of playing basketball at the next level. His positivity is an asset everywhere he goes.
“I want to be remembered as a leader who played with a lot of energy and passion,” he said.
“You have to work hard and trust the process and never stop grinding.”
